Default 1994 full size blazer grinding noise when manually shifting transfer case

1994 full size blazer which has a maual floor shift for the transfer case. when I try to shift from 2hi to either 4hi or 4lo the gears grind. the owners manual says to be moving forward 1-3 mph when shifting to 4lo and it still grinds. I can get it to go in but it grinds. It is even worse coming out of 4lo back to 4hi. The transfer case oil is to the top of the plug hole. any suggestions? Thank you.

It is my best knowledge that you dont want to stop in N on the floor shifter. You must make these moves from 4hi to 4lo and back with one fast smooth motion ortherwise I know it will grind. It says so in my owners manual (although myne is a 87s10 blazer).
